    Comments Thread For: Braehmer vs Cleverly Clash on December 11 in London?

    Over the weekend in Birmingham, light heavyweight Nathan Cleverly got the biggest win of his career with a stoppage victory over Karo Murat in an eliminator. He now wants his promoter Frank Warren to set a fight against WBO champion Juergen Braehmer at the ExCeL in London on December 11. [Click Here To Read More]
